当前位置:首页 > 数据库 > 正文内容

oracle端口号,Oracle数据库端口号详解

admin1个月前 (12-18)数据库12

Oracle 数据库默认的端口号是 1521。但是,这个端口号并不是固定的,它可以被修改。在实际应用中,为了提高安全性,建议修改默认的端口号。在修改端口号时,需要同时修改客户端的连接配置,以确保客户端能够正确连接到 Oracle 数据库。

Oracle数据库端口号详解

Oracle数据库,作为全球领先的关系型数据库管理系统,广泛应用于企业级应用中。在配置和使用Oracle数据库时,了解其端口号是至关重要的。本文将详细介绍Oracle数据库的端口号及其相关配置。

一、Oracle数据库默认端口号

Oracle数据库的默认端口号是1521。这意味着,当您尝试连接到Oracle数据库时,如果没有指定端口号,系统会自动使用1521端口进行连接。

二、Oracle企业管理器端口号

Oracle企业管理器(Oracle Enterprise Manager)是Oracle提供的一个Web界面,用于管理和监控Oracle数据库。默认情况下,Oracle企业管理器的端口号是1158。您可以通过浏览器访问该端口,实现对Oracle数据库的远程管理。

三、如何查看Oracle数据库端口号

如果您在连接Oracle数据库时遇到端口号问题,可以通过以下方法查看端口号:

查看tnsnames.ora文件:tnsnames.ora文件中包含了Oracle数据库的连接信息,包括主机地址、端口号等。您可以通过以下命令查看该文件的内容:

cat /etc/oracle/product//network/admin/tnsnames.ora

使用SQL命令查询:通过SQL命令查询V$SQLNET_PROCESS1视图,可以获取当前Oracle数据库的端口号。

SELECT value FROM v$parameter WHERE name = 'remote_login_passwordfile';

四、修改Oracle数据库端口号

如果您需要修改Oracle数据库的端口号,可以通过以下步骤进行操作:

关闭Oracle数据库实例。

编辑listener.ora文件,修改端口号。

重新启动Oracle监听器。

启动Oracle数据库实例。

以下是一个示例,修改端口号为1522:

listener =

(DESCRIPTION =

(ADDRESS = (PROTOCOL = TCP)(HOST = localhost)(PORT = 1522))

(CONNECT_DATA =

(SERVICE_NAME = orcl)

)

五、注意事项

在修改Oracle数据库端口号时,请注意以下事项:

确保修改后的端口号未被其他应用程序占用。

修改端口号后,需要重新启动Oracle监听器和数据库实例。

在修改端口号之前,请确保备份相关配置文件,以防万一出现错误。

扫描二维码推送至手机访问。

版权声明:本文由51Blog发布,如需转载请注明出处。

本文链接:https://www.51blog.vip/?id=3756

分享给朋友:

“oracle端口号,Oracle数据库端口号详解” 的相关文章

mysql语法,MySQL简介

MySQL 是一种关系型数据库管理系统,它使用 SQL(结构化查询语言)进行数据查询、更新和管理。以下是 MySQL 的一些基本语法和常用命令:1. 创建数据库: ```sql CREATE DATABASE 数据库名; ```2. 选择数据库: ```sql USE 数据库名;...

mysql数据库管理工具,功能、选择与使用指南

1. MySQL Workbench:这是官方提供的图形化界面工具,支持数据库设计和建模、SQL 开发、数据库管理等功能。它是一个强大的 GUI 工具,可以帮助用户轻松地管理 MySQL 数据库。2. phpMyAdmin:这是一个基于 Web 的 MySQL 数据库管理工具,它使用 PHP 编写,...

易语言mysql数据库,易语言操作mysql数据库实例

易语言mysql数据库,易语言操作mysql数据库实例

易语言与MySQL数据库的连接和操作是易语言开发中非常重要的一部分。以下是几个详细的教程和资源,可以帮助你从入门到精通易语言与MySQL数据库的连接和操作:1. 易语言MySQL数据库连接与操作实战教程:从入门到精通 这篇教程从零开始,逐步介绍如何在易语言中连接和操作MySQL数据库。内容包括...

mysql不能输入中文,MySQL不能输入中文的常见原因及解决方法

mysql不能输入中文,MySQL不能输入中文的常见原因及解决方法

MySQL 数据库默认字符集是 `latin1`,它不支持中文。为了在 MySQL 中存储和查询中文数据,你需要将数据库的字符集设置为支持中文的字符集,如 `utf8` 或 `utf8mb4`。以下是设置 MySQL 数据库支持中文的步骤:1. 修改 MySQL 的字符集: 在 MySQL 的...

大数据会查到你银行的钱吗,大数据是否会查到你银行的钱?揭秘隐私与技术的边界

大数据会查到你银行的钱吗,大数据是否会查到你银行的钱?揭秘隐私与技术的边界

大数据本身并不具备查到您银行账户资金的功能。大数据主要是指通过收集、存储、分析和处理大量数据,以发现数据中的模式和趋势。它通常用于商业、科研、政府等多个领域,以支持决策制定和改进服务。大数据技术可以被银行和其他金融机构用于多种目的,包括风险管理和客户分析。例如,银行可能会使用大数据来评估客户的信用状...

mysql导入excel数据, 准备工作

mysql导入excel数据, 准备工作

要将Excel数据导入MySQL数据库,您需要执行以下步骤:1. 准备Excel数据:确保Excel文件格式正确,并且包含您希望导入到MySQL数据库中的数据。2. 创建MySQL数据库和表:在MySQL中创建一个数据库,并创建一个或多个表,这些表的结构应该与Excel文件中的数据结构相匹配。3....